Overview and Definition

Online casinos are digital platforms where users can play various games of chance against a house or other players for real money. These websites offer a wide range of activities, including slots, table games (such as roulette and blackjack), card games (like poker and baccarat), and sports betting. Some sites cater specifically to certain regions or languages, while others serve a global audience.

Types or Variations

Several online casino types exist:

1. Web-based casinos: Accessible via web browsers without the need for downloads. 2. Downloadable platforms: Specialized software that allows seamless access to games and other features. 3. Mobile-optimized sites: Optimized for smaller screens, offering a mobile-first experience. 4. Live dealer casinos: Simulating human dealers in real-time.

Legal or Regional Context

Regulations surrounding online gambling vary significantly across jurisdictions:

1. Legality: Some countries (such as the US) prohibit certain types of online betting. Others have restricted it to specific activities or regions within their borders (e.g., Europe’s unified licensing system). 2. Licensing requirements: Online operators must adhere to strict standards and secure licenses from trusted authorities. 3. Jurisdiction-specific limitations: Players in some countries face restrictions on stakes, deposit limits, or other aspects.
